Responsabilità principali
Sviluppare e mantenere applicazioni web complesse.
Collaborare con il team per analizzare i requisiti di progetto e tradurli in soluzioni tecniche.
Prendere decisioni autonome su architettura software, scelte tecnologiche e implementazione.
Garantire la qualità del codice attraverso testing (unit, integration), code review e best practices.
Mentorship per risorse più junior (eventualmente).
Competenze richieste
Seniority comprovata: almeno 5–7 anni di esperienza nello sviluppo di applicazioni web.
Ottima conoscenza di almeno uno dei principali framework frontend (React, Angular, Vue) e/o backend (Node.js, Laravel, Django, Ruby on Rails…).
Esperienza con database relazionali e/o NoSQL.
Capacità di analisi dei requisiti e di tradurli in soluzioni tecniche autonome.
Conoscenza di Git, CI/CD, containerizzazione (Docker, Kubernetes) e ambienti cloud (AWS, GCP, Azure) è un plus.
Abilità comunicative e attitudine collaborativa.
#J-18808-Ljbffr